Crest White Strips Before Or After Brushing Teeth

Introduction

Crest White Strips have become increasingly popular in recent years as more and more people seek out ways to achieve a brighter, whiter smile. One question that often arises is whether to use the strips before or after brushing teeth. In this article, we'll explore the pros and cons of each option to help you make an informed decision.

Before Brushing Teeth

Some people prefer to use Crest White Strips before brushing their teeth because they believe this will help remove any surface stains or debris that may be present on the teeth. This can help the strips more effectively whiten the teeth by allowing them to better penetrate the enamel. Additionally, using the strips first can help ensure that any toothpaste residue is removed from the teeth, which can interfere with the whitening process.

However, there are also some potential downsides to using Crest White Strips before brushing. For example, if the strips are used improperly or for too long, they can cause sensitivity or even damage to the teeth or gums. Additionally, some people find that using the strips first makes their mouth feel too sensitive or uncomfortable to brush properly afterward.

After Brushing Teeth

On the other hand, some people prefer to use Crest White Strips after brushing their teeth. This can help ensure that the teeth are thoroughly cleaned and any debris or surface stains are removed before whitening. Additionally, brushing can help remove any plaque or bacteria that may be present on the teeth, which can help prevent sensitivity or other issues that may arise from using the strips.

However, there are also some potential downsides to using Crest White Strips after brushing. For example, if the teeth are not thoroughly dried before applying the strips, the moisture can interfere with the whitening process. Additionally, if the strips are applied too soon after brushing, any toothpaste residue left on the teeth can also interfere with the whitening process.

Conclusion

Ultimately, whether you choose to use Crest White Strips before or after brushing your teeth is a personal choice that depends on your own preferences and needs. If you're unsure which option is right for you, it may be helpful to talk to your dentist or a dental professional to get their recommendations based on your individual situation.
